Introduction:
History, Basic Structure, Algorithms, Structured programming constructs.
C Programming elements:
Character sets, Keywords, Constants, Variables, Data Types, Operators-
Arithmetic, Relational, Logical and Assignment; Increment and Decrement
and Conditional, Operator Precedence and Associations; Expressions, type
casting. Comments, Functions, Storage Classes, Bit manipulation, Input and
output.
C Preprocessor:
File inclusion, Macro substitution.
Statements:
Assignment, Control statements- if, if else, switch, break, continue, goto,
Loops-while, do while, for.
Functions:
Argument passing, return statement, return values and their types, recursion
Arrays:
String handling with arrays, String handling functions.
Pointers:
Definition and initialization, Pointer arithmetic, Pointers and arrays, String
functions and manipulation, Dynamic storage allocation.
User defined Data types:
Enumerated data types, Structures. Structure arrays, Pointers to Functions
and Structures, Unions
File Access:
Opening, Closing, I/O operations.
No comments:
Post a Comment